Two Sigma Advisers LP Takes Position in Lemonade, Inc. (NYSE:LMND)

Lemonade logo with Finance background

Two Sigma Advisers LP bought a new stake in Lemonade, Inc. (NYSE:LMND - Free Report) during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m bought 420,166 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$15,412,000. Two Sigma Advisers LP owned 0.59% of Lemonade as of its most recent SEC filing.

Other institutional investors have also modified their holdings of the company. Quarry LP grew its position in shares of Lemonade by 300.4% in the fourth quarter. Quarry LP now owns 933 shares of the company's stock valued at $34,000 after purchasing an additional 700 shares during the period. Avior Wealth Management LLC acquired a new position in Lemonade during the fourth quarter worth about $40,000. Russell Investments Group Ltd. boosted its position in Lemonade by 318.8% during the fourth quarter. Russell Investments Group Ltd. now owns 1,139 shares of the company's stock worth $42,000 after acquiring an additional 867 shares during the last quarter. BNP Paribas acquired a new position in Lemonade during the fourth quarter worth about $57,000. Finally, PNC Financial Services Group Inc. boosted its position in Lemonade by 116.8% during the fourth quarter. PNC Financial Services Group Inc. now owns 1,596 shares of the company's stock worth $59,000 after acquiring an additional 860 shares during the last quarter. Institutional investors and hedge funds own 80.30% of the company's stock.

Lemonade Price Performance

Shares of Lemonade stock traded up $1.99 during trading hours on Tuesday, hitting $32.91. The company had a trading volume of 514,459 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,927,714. The company's 50-day moving average is $30.13 and its two-hundred day moving average is $34.96. Lemonade, Inc. has a twelve month low of $14.03 and a twelve month high of $53.85. The company has a market cap of $2.41 billion, a P/E ratio of -10.80 and a beta of 2.13.

Lemonade (NYSE:LMND -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 7th. The company reported ($0.86)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.84) by ($0.02). Lemonade had a negative net margin of 43.51% and a negative return on equity of 32.85%.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ted ($0.67) earnings per share. The business's quarterly revenue was up 27.0% compared to the same quarter last year. Sell-side analysts expect that Lemonade, Inc. will post -3.03 EPS for the current year.

Wall Street Analysts Forecast Growth

A number of equities analysts have commented on the stock. Piper Sandler reduced their target price on shares of Lemonade from $44.00 to $34.00 and set a "neutral" rating on the stock in a research note on Wednesday, February 26th. Keefe, Bruyette & Woods reduced their target price on shares of Lemonade from $25.00 to $22.00 and set an "underperform" rating on the stock in a research note on Tuesday, April 22nd. Finally, Morgan Stanley downgraded shares of Lemonade from an "equal weight" rating to an "underweight" rating and reduced their target price for the stock from $35.00 to $24.00 in a research note on Tuesday, April 8th. Four research anal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, one has issued a hold rating and one has issued a buy rating to the company's st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, Lemonade currently has an average rating of "Hold" and an average target price of $28.17.

Insider Activity at Lemonade

In other Lemonade news, major shareholder Softbank Group Capital Ltd sold 204,575 shares of the company's stock in a transaction on Monday, March 24th. The shares were sold at an average price of $37.08, for a total transaction of $7,585,641.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the insider now owns 10,494,636 shares in the company, valued at approximately $389,141,102.88. This represents a 1.91%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which can be accessed through the SEC website. Also, insider John Sheldon Peters sold 1,899 shares of the company's stock in a transaction on Tuesday, March 4th. The stock was sold at an average price of $33.79, for a total transaction of $64,167.21. Following the transaction, the insider now owns 87,609 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$2,960,308.11. The trade was a 2.12% decrease in their position.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Insiders sold a total of 2,744,890 shares of company stock worth $87,413,986 in the last 90 days. 14.70% of the stock is owned by insiders.

About Lemonade

(Free Report)

Lemonade, Inc provides various insurance products through various channels in the United States, Europe, and the United Kingdom. Its insurance products include stolen or damaged property, and personal liability that protects its customers if they are responsible for an accident or damage to another person or their property.
